For examples, Anubis, the God of the dead, is depicted as a man with Jackal head. Bastet, the Goddess of pleasure, is depicted as a woman with cat head. Horus, the God of the sky, is depicted as a man with hawk head. Khepre, the god of creation is depicted as a Beatle.

Conventional sources of energy are the natural energy resources which are present in a limited quantity and are being used for a long time. They are called as non renewable as once they are depleted they cannot be generated at the speed which can sustain its consumption rate
